TRUMBULL PAPERS. Vol. CLXVI (ff. 158). Tracts and papers relating to domestic affairs, etc.; 1550-1633, n.d. Partly copies, early 17th cent. Partly Latin. Included are papers relating to Robert Devereux, 2nd Earl of Essex (ff. 6-23; and see also below Add. 72408-72411), Robert Cecil, 1st Earl of Salisbury (ff. 32-49), and the Overbury trial (ff. 55-91v). From Misc. I/70 [Feb. 1599], XLVIII and Add. 7, 13, 15, 16, 19, 20, 37, 40.
includes:
- f. 1 Stephanus Colossaeus: Antonius Grymontius, MD: Letter to Antonius Grymontius of Stephanus Colossaeus: 1550: Lat.: Signed.
- ff. 3-4 Reginald Pole, Cardinal; Archbishop of Canterbury 1555: Account of his address to Parliament rel. to return of England to papal obedience: 1554: Lat: Copy.
- ff. 4-5v Philip and Mary I of England: England; Parliament: Account of decree and supplication of Parliament to Philip and Mary, rel. to return to papal obedience: 1554: Lat.: Copy.
- ff. 6-23 Philip II of Spain: Robert Devereux, 2nd Earl of Essex: Letters and papers of and rel. to Robert Devereux: 1594-1601: Copies.
- f. 24 Court of Wards and Liveries: James I of England: LAW CIVIL: Tract in support of the royal prerogative concerning wardship: circa 1604: Copy, imperfect.
- ff. 32-49 Treasury: Robert Cecil, Viscount Cranborne; 1st Earl of Salisbury: James I of England: Papers of and rel. to Robert Cecil: circa 1604-1612: Copies.
- ff. 55-93v Robert Carr, Earl of Somerset: Sir Thomas Overbury, the elder: Frances Carr, formerly Howard; wife of Robert, Earl of Somerset: Letters and papers rel. to trial for the murder of Sir Thomas Overbury: 1615-1616: Partly Fr.: Copies.
- ff. 96-127 James I of England: Speeches and answers to Parliament: 1621-1623: Copies.
- ff. 129-145 passim Charles I of England: Speeches and answers to Parliament: 1625-1628: Copies.
- f. 146 George Villiers, 1st Duke of Buckingham: War: Anonymous tract on the art of warfare addressed to George Villiers: circa 1623-1628.
